Fourth of July Run and Celebration Honors J P Blecksmith
San Marino hosts a July Fourth festival with more than four hundred participants in a charity 5K and community events at Lacy Park. Runners and walkers supported the J P Blecksmith Leadership Foundation, directing over ten thousand dollars to a scholarship at Flintridge Prep.

It's a Gol: San Marino celebrates library project launch
Enthusiastic supporters gathered on the San Marino Public Library lawn to mark the end of an eleven year campaign for a new 13 million library facility set to begin fall 2007. Mayor Bob Twist announced it was a go as campaign workers received shovels and helmets for the groundbreaking. Representatives from local civic groups attended along with Steven Koblik of the Huntington Library. Groundbreaking is slated for nine months from now with construction to start directly on the current site.

San Marino Board OKs Titan Stadium Field Track Contract
The San Marino school board unanimously approved bids totaling 2 527 285 for a synthetic athletic field and running track at Titan Stadium. Construction to begin next Monday with completion hoped for the 2005 Homecoming game on November 4. The Schools Foundation raised over 2.1 million to fund FieldTurf, track, and related facilities.

History 101 Airmail to Catalina and the Banning era
The piece recounts early transport to Santa Catalina Island using carrier pigeon before modern flights. Hancock Banning and brothers bought the island in 1888 for 128740 and mortgage price, boosting steam service with the Hermosa to run six times weekly. Fare San Pedro to Avalon was four dollars and hotel board once $2 50 daily.
